Clarice Simmons was born on February 7, 1951 in Chicago to Lloyd and Carolyn Simmons. She accepted Christ at an early age and was baptized at New Friendship Baptist Church where she was a member for many years. Clarice was educated in the Chicago Public School Systems attending, Forest Field Elementary, Bonds Jr. High, and graduated from Calumet High School. She latered attended Malcom X College for Child Development. She was employed with Spiegels, Burn Sde Steel and Puro Fied Down Comapany.
Clarice was a kind, considerate,understanding and loving person. There was nothing she wouldn't do, no distance she wouldn't go and would go out of her way to help anyone. Sh looked out for everyone. Children were her favorite. In 2010 her health began to decline, but that didn't stop her. She held her head up high, kept a smile on her face, and kept on going, holding on strong. She still helped, still cared,still loved and was devoted. So God said, "Clarice is strong, so I need her back home."
So she left with Him on Good Friday, April 6, 2012. Clarice has joined her loved ones, who preceded her in death; a loving and devoted father, Lloyd; brothers, Steven and Richard. She leaves to cherish fond memories; mother, Carolyn; sisters Pam and Debra (Special brother-in-law Charles); brothers, Lloyd, Jr. and Charles; God daughter, Melaine; very special and dear friend; Bonnie Clark; nieces,Stephanie, Towanda, Shawanda; nephews, Michael, Piearre, Terrell; and a host of other family and friends. Clarice will be deeply missed by all who loved her.
